Cruise the length of the UNESCO-listed city’s famous walls and see the pretty island of Lokrum, too.On the evening of your cruise, make your way to the historical port of Dubrovnik Old Town, where you’ll find a magnificent 16th-century karaka replica waiting for you.
Board the gleaming ship, with its iconic wooden masts and white sails, and sip on a glass of Champagne as you slip away from the harbor. Mingle with your group and fellow diners, and be sure to have your camera ready as the sun lowers behind the horizon, casting marvelous hues of red, pink and orange across the sky.
When the time comes, sit down to enjoy a delicious dinner of regional specialties from the onboard buffet. Feast on traditional delights, such as Dalmatian prosciutto ham and anchovy carpaccio served with arugula (rocket leaves), accompanied by a glass of wine, beer, water or soda. As you eat, take in breathtaking views of the UNESCO-listed Dubrovnik and its famous walls twinkling against the dimming sky, a sight made even more magical by the romantic music playing in the background. You’ll also pass by the beautiful island of Lokrum. Legend has it that King Richard the Lionheart was shipwrecked there following his 12th-century crusades. If you'd like to hear more about the sights you see, ask the onboard guide who can be found on deck.
After roughly 2.5 hours, arrive back at Dubrovnik Old Town, where your cruise concludes.
